IMG_9749by KelliComment by fotomann_forever: MC is a mount for old Minolta 35mm cameras, starting with the Minolta SR-T 101, along with MD mount. I have a small collection of Minolta MC and MD mount prime lenses ranging from 35mm to 200mm.
For what it's worth, the lens was produced before 1977.
There are adapter for both Nikon and Canon cameras, but both have to have a corrective optic in them to allow the lens to infinity focus. The adapter gives the lens another 1.6x crop factor, but loses a stop of light. It can be used without the corrective optic as an extension tube for macro photography work.
With that lens on a Canon or Nikon APS-C camera with the adapter, you have the 35mm equivalent of 512mm focal length. I've got a 2x teleconverter too for a whopping 1024mm :)
